Honkpo, Dolliver named Field MVP, track and field completes OAC Championships

NEW CONCORD, Ohio – Richmond Honkpo and Charlie Dolliver swept the OAC Field Athlete of the Year honors as the Otterbein University track and field teams turned in strong performances at the OAC Outdoor Championships. Both teams finished fourth overall, with the women scoring 100 points and the men tallying 97.

Honkpo led the way with a dominant win in the triple jump, recording a mark of 13.53 meters. Dolliver completed the sweep for Otterbein, capturing the women's triple jump title with a leap of 11.55 meters.

On the track, junior Izaac Swope claimed the 110-meter hurdles title with a winning time of 14.34.

Competition began Thursday with Connor Reifenberger and Joe Hill tying for fourth in the pole vault, each clearing 4.46 meters. Landry Driskel secured Otterbein's first event victory, winning the women's discus with a throw of 41.12 meters. On the men's side, freshman Lisbon James placed sixth (41.80m).

Dolliver added a third-place finish in the long jump (5.31m), while Honkpo was runner-up in the men's event (6.93m).

In distance events, Brady Pugh finished second in the 3,000-meter steeplechase (PR, 9:27.01), while Brenna Lay placed third on the women's side (PR, 11:41.92). Payne Ratliff earned a runner-up finish in the 10,000-meter run (31:05.02), with Corey Rafferty (sixth, 31:54.14) and Rachel Ziel (fifth, PR, 39:16.20) also scoring.

The men's 4x800-meter relay team placed fifth (7:55.75), while the women's squad took fourth (9:45.95).

Friday action began with Anastasia Smith placing third in the shot put (12.85m). Honkpo's triple jump victory highlighted the field events, with Malvin Long also scoring in fifth (12.37m).
In the high jump, Addison Westbrooks placed seventh on the women's side (1.50m). Joab Bockstoce led the men with a third-place finish (2.00m), while Gabe Scialdone added a seventh-place effort (1.81m).

The men's 4x100-meter relay team finished fourth (42.45), and the women's team placed fifth (50.24).

Otterbein saw strong depth in the women's 1500 meters, with Ava Stratmann (fourth, 4:50.43), Ella Degenhard (fifth, PR, 4:51.68), and Ollie Smith (sixth, PR, 4:52.48) all scoring.

Dolliver took second in the 100-meter hurdles (14.59). Jackson Steider ran a PR of 15.20 to earn sixth in the 110m hurdles, while Sienna Westbrooks placed fifth in the 400 meters (PR, 59.13).


Freshman Logan Smith delivered a runner-up, personal best finish in the 400-meter hurdles (54.69), while Dolliver placed fifth in the women's race (1:07.01).

Ratliff added a sixth-place finish in the 5,000 meters (15:04.56). On the women's side, Kate Thormeier led the way with a runner-up finish and a PR (17:48.42), followed by Smith in fifth (18:10.00).

The meet concluded with the men's 4x400-meter relay team placing sixth (3:22.98). The women's team placed third, capping off the All-OAC honorees. Any individual or relay that finished inside he top three collected All-OAC status. With both teams finishing ahead of Capital, the outdoor track and field Oar remains in Otterbein's possession.
 
Select members will compete in upcoming Last Chance meets for a shot at qualifying for Division III Nationals.
